ZIP 08809 and ZIP 08816 are ZIP Code areas in New Jersey.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.
ZIP 08816 has the higher population (48,965 vs 6,838 in ZIP 08809). ZIP 08816 has the higher median household income ($141,731 vs $127,169 in ZIP 08809). ZIP 08816 has the higher median home value ($502,600 vs $413,400 in ZIP 08809).
Population, income & housing
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| Population | 6,838 | 48,965 |
| Median age | 38.6 yrs | 41.6 yrs |
| Median household income | $127,169 | $141,731 |
| Median home value | $413,400 | $502,600 |
| Median gross rent | $1,721 | $2,079 |
| Housing units | 2,353 | 17,242 |
| Homeownership rate | 78.3% | 80.5% |
| Bachelor's degree or higher | 51.6% | 57.9% |
| Unemployment rate | 5.7% | 4.5% |
Trends (ACS 5-year, 2019–2023)
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| Population | 6,446 → 6,838 (+6.1%) | 46,697 → 48,965 (+4.9%) |
| Median household income | $102,760 → $127,169 (+23.8%) | $115,029 → $141,731 (+23.2%) |
| Median home value | $364,700 → $413,400 (+13.4%) | $398,800 → $502,600 (+26.0%) |
| Median gross rent | $1,580 → $1,721 (+8.9%) | $1,436 → $2,079 (+44.8%) |

Age & race/ethnicity
Age distribution (share)
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| Under 5 | 5.2% | 6.5% |
| 5 to 17 | 16.5% | 18.2% |
| 18 to 24 | 10.9% | 6.3% |
| 25 to 34 | 13.3% | 10.3% |
| 35 to 44 | 12.5% | 14.0% |
| 45 to 54 | 13.9% | 14.7% |
| 55 to 64 | 15.8% | 13.8% |
| 65 to 74 | 6.7% | 10.2% |
| 75 and over | 5.2% | 6.1% |
Race & ethnicity (share)
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| White (non-Hispanic) | 72.6% | 48.3% |
| Black or African American | 4.1% | 5.5% |
| American Indian & Alaska Native | 0.0% | 0.0% |
| Asian | 8.9% | 29.4% |
| Native Hawaiian & Pacific Islander | 0.0% | 0.0% |
| Some other race | 0.6% | 0.7% |
| Two or more races | 3.3% | 3.3%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 10.5% | 12.7% |
Educational attainment (age 25+)
Share of adults 25+
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| No high school diploma | 8.0% | 6.4% |
| High school graduate | 22.0% | 16.4% |
| Some college or associate's | 18.4% | 19.3% |
| Bachelor's degree | 31.4% | 31.1% |
| Graduate or professional degree | 20.1% | 26.8% |
Commute to work
How workers get to work (share)
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| Drove alone | 68.7% | 61.4% |
| Carpooled | 5.2% | 5.1% |
| Public transit | 0.2% | 7.2% |
| Walked | 1.4% | 0.9% |
| Bicycle | 0.7% | 0.1% |
| Worked from home | 22.4% | 23.2% |
| Other means | 1.4% | 2.1% |
Housing
Units in structure (share)
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| 1-unit, detached | 52.3% | 64.6% |
| 1-unit, attached | 17.6% | 10.5% |
| 2 to 4 units | 9.5% | 5.8% |
| 5 to 19 units | 12.1% | 9.7% |
| 20 or more units | 8.5% | 9.3% |
| Mobile home & other | 0.0% | 0.1% |
Poverty & households
| ZIP 08809 | ZIP 08816 | |
|---|---|---|
| Poverty rate | 5.7% | 4.6% |
| Average household size | 2.60 | 2.92 |
| Mean commute (minutes) | 34 | 38 |
| Median year structure built | 1978 | 1975 |
